From 2ff6e99385bb76290e52dfc34d90fb1bde104f9f Mon Sep 17 00:00:00 2001 From: JovannMC Date: Mon, 6 Jan 2025 17:16:26 +0300 Subject: [PATCH] Fix "trackers still on" when closing via tray (#1265) Co-authored-by: Eiren Rain Co-authored-by: lucas lelievre --- dev.slimevr.SlimeVR.metainfo.xml | 1 + gui/src/components/TopBar.tsx | 4 +++- 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/dev.slimevr.SlimeVR.metainfo.xml b/dev.slimevr.SlimeVR.metainfo.xml index 141ea2040c..688c848ad4 100644 --- a/dev.slimevr.SlimeVR.metainfo.xml +++ b/dev.slimevr.SlimeVR.metainfo.xml @@ -65,6 +65,7 @@ work. If not, see . + https://github.com/SlimeVR/SlimeVR-Server/releases/tag/v0.13.2 https://github.com/SlimeVR/SlimeVR-Server/releases/tag/v0.13.1 https://github.com/SlimeVR/SlimeVR-Server/releases/tag/v0.13.1-rc.3 https://github.com/SlimeVR/SlimeVR-Server/releases/tag/v0.13.1-rc.2 diff --git a/gui/src/components/TopBar.tsx b/gui/src/components/TopBar.tsx index 63973af56a..4e5f76f44d 100644 --- a/gui/src/components/TopBar.tsx +++ b/gui/src/components/TopBar.tsx @@ -290,7 +290,9 @@ export function TopBar({ await invoke('update_tray_text'); } else if ( config?.connectedTrackersWarning && - connectedIMUTrackers.length > 0 + connectedIMUTrackers.filter( + (t) => t.tracker.status !== TrackerStatus.TIMED_OUT + ).length > 0 ) { setConnectedTrackerWarning(true); } else {